  1. >Iran’s Judiciary on Saturday handed a total of 12 years in prison to Iranian blogger Hossein Shanbehzadeh who was arrested in June after posting a single dot in response to a tweet by Supreme Leader Ali Khamenei.

    >Shanbehzadeh posted the dot in May in a seemingly innocuous move but was arrested a few weeks later, after his reply garnered significantly more likes than Khamenei’s original tweet, drawing widespread attention. His temporary detention order was extended in July for another month.
